Aprenda a solucionar los problemas de conectividad causados ​​por una configuración incorrecta de NetworkManager en Linux.

Puede ser frustrante perder la conexión a Internet, y es mucho peor cuando descubre que NetworkManager no se está ejecutando en absoluto. Desafortunadamente, este problema lo encuentran comúnmente los usuarios que ejecutan distribuciones como Arch Linux y Ubuntu.

En la mayoría de los casos, los problemas con NetworkManager son fáciles de resolver. Es posible que encuentre que la solución es tan fácil como reinstalar NetworkManager o habilitar el servicio. Echemos un vistazo a algunos métodos de solución de problemas que son efectivos para resolver la mayoría de los problemas con NetworkManager que no se ejecuta en Linux.

1. Verifique que NetworkManager esté instalado y actualizado

Algunos usuarios descubrieron que NetworkManager dejó de ejecutarse porque el servicio se desinstaló o se volvió incompatible con su sistema. Puede determinar si NetworkManager se está ejecutando al abrir la terminal e ingresando el siguiente comando:

instagram viewer
systemctl status NetworkManager

El terminal imprimirá información sobre el estado de NetworkManager. Lea la información impresa y luego presione Control + C para salir del aviso. deberías investigar problemas potenciales con su conexión Wi-Fi si tiene dificultades para conectarse a Internet pero descubre que NetworkManager se está ejecutando activamente.

Si el terminal imprime que el servicio está inactivo (muerto), debe asegurarse de que NetworkManager esté instalado y actualizado. Puede usar los siguientes comandos para verificar que NetworkManager esté actualizado e instalar nuevas actualizaciones si no lo está:

sudo apt install administrador de red
sudo apt actualizar administrador de red

También debe instalar el subprograma GNOME para NetworkManager si está utilizando una distribución basada en GNOME, como Ubuntu o Debian. Puede instalar este applet con el siguiente comando:

sudo apt install administrador de red-gnome
sudo apt actualizar administrador de red-gnome

Pruebe su conexión intentando conectarse a Internet. Las funciones del servicio de red generalmente se pueden restaurar instalando y/o actualizando NetworkManager. También es posible que deba reiniciar NetworkManager con el siguiente comando systemctl:

sudo systemctl reiniciar administrador de red

Es importante tener en cuenta que los términos de referencia que utiliza para NetworkManager varían según su sistema y pueden necesitar ajustes. Las computadoras que usan el motor de inicialización Upstart se referirán a NetworkManager como administrador de red. Las computadoras que usan el motor de inicialización systemd se referirán a NetworkManager como NetworkManager.service.

La mayoría de los usuarios ejecutan sistemas operativos que utilizan el motor de inicialización systemd. Por ejemplo, Ubuntu usa systemd y eliminó la compatibilidad con versiones anteriores para Upstart después de 20.10 (Groovy Gorilla).

Incluso en systemd, el término de referencia puede variar según el contexto. NetworkManager se refiere al servicio, mientras que network-manager se refiere al paquete de software.

2. Permitir que NetworkManager se ejecute al inicio

Si encuentra que el inicio manual de NetworkManager funciona hasta que reinicie su PC, el problema puede ser que NetworkManager no tenga permiso para ejecutarse al inicio. Puede resolver este problema abriendo la terminal e ingresando un comando simple para habilitarlo:

systemctl habilitar administrador de red

Reinicie su computadora y luego intente conectarse a Internet. Su problema debería resolverse si el problema con NetworkManager fue que no pudo ejecutarse al inicio. Si no se pudo ejecutar, ingrese el siguiente comando para obtener más información sobre su estado:

systemctl status NetworkManager

Lea los registros impresos en la parte inferior de la terminal. Estos registros pueden brindarle información útil sobre qué proceso de inicio provocó que NetworkManager fallara. Puede investigar los errores dados o compartirlos con los miembros del foro en línea para una solución avanzada de problemas.

También debe considerar si algún cambio reciente que haya realizado en su PC podría estar impidiendo que NetworkManager funcione correctamente. Si recientemente cambió la configuración en archivos como /etc/systemd/system.conf, debe revertir inmediatamente estos cambios y reiniciar su PC.

También se sabe que las VPN mal configuradas causan problemas con NetworkManager. Debería considerar revertir cualquier configuración de VPN y reinstalar su VPN con orientación si cree que podría ser la fuente de sus problemas con NetworkManager.

Vale la pena investigar cualquier factor exclusivo de su sistema que pueda afectar los servicios de red. Si decide buscar ayuda en línea para solucionar problemas, proporcionar esta información a los miembros del foro también les facilitará investigar el problema y ofrecerle la ayuda que necesita.

Mantenga su sistema Linux actualizado

Desafortunadamente, no todos los problemas de red son fáciles de resolver. Su problema puede ser complejo y requerir una solución de problemas específica según la situación. Si bien es imposible evitar todos los problemas del sistema, puede mantener su PC en buen estado instalando regularmente las últimas actualizaciones estables del sistema.